I am having problems setting the alarms on my Emerson Smart Set clock
ANSWER : .Directions for Resetting the Daylight Savings Time (DST) Start & End Dates on the Emerson Research Smartset Dual Alarm Clock Radio (cks5055s):
.
.- This should work for all Smartsets, but I cannot make the guarantee (and no, I don’t have any other directions, sorry)!
.
- Adjusting the DST Start Date on an Emerson Research Smartset:.
.- Depress & hold the MONTH/DATE and the ALARM1 buttons (at the same time). After 3 seconds the display will show the DST ‘start’ month, week, and date. It should be alternately showing “4 F” (April and first week week) and “4. 1”.
.
- While still holding the MONT/DATE and the ALARM1 buttons, press the DOWN (or “-“) button 3 times, until the display is showing “3” (March) and the week as “F2”. It should alternately flash “3 F2” and “3. 11”.
.
- After this is set, the clock should “automatically” reset itself
.
- Adjusting the DST End Date on an Emerson Research Smartset:.
.- Depress & hold the MONTH/DATE and the ALARM2 buttons (at the same time). After 3 seconds the display will show the DST ‘end’ month, week, and date. It should be alternately showing “10 L” (October and last week week) and “10. 28”.
.
- While still holding the MONT/DATE and the ALARM1 buttons, press the UP (or “+”) button 1 time, until the display is showing “11” (November) and the week as “F”. It should alternately flash “11 F” and “11. 4”.
.
- After this is set, the clock should “automatically” reset itself
.
One thing to note, if you ever have to change the lithium backup battery for the Smartset clocks, it will revert back to it’s factory defaults and you’ll have to go through his all over again.

I do not have my users manual and have never vacuumed wet with this vacuum. How do I change it from a dry to wet vacuum.
Can’t find my manual and I need to use the shop vac for water in basement, do I have to change the filter or what
lost my user manual never used it to pick up water. need to know how to puit it in wet mode i want to clean the dirty water out of my pool.
ANSWER : .Vacuuming Liquids
.1. When picking up small amounts of liquid
.the filter may be left in place.
.2. When picking up large amounts of liquid
.we recommend that the filter be
.removed. If the filter is not removed, it
.will become saturated and misting
.may appear in the exhaust.
.3. After using the vac to pick up liquids,
.the filter must be dried to reduce the
.risk of possible mildew and damage to
.the filter.
.4. When the liquid in the drum reaches a
.predetermined level, the float mechanism
.will rise automatically to cut off
.airflow. When this happens, turn off
.the vac, unplug the power cord, and
.empty the drum. You will know that the
.float has risen because vac airflow
.ceases and the motor noise will
.become higher in pitch, due to
.increased motor speed.
.IMPORTANT: To reduce the risk of damage
.to the vac do not run motor with float
.in raised position
On my hover U6616-900 the self propell work fine on the med setting on med height carpet, but when I go to low height carpet and height set on med the self propell does not pull the vacuum and it is hard to push. Also if I raise the height to the highest setting the self propell works correctly and appears to clen. Any ideas? S/N 090400184555, think this vacuum is maybe 5 years old and my wife uses it lots. Should I think of maybe a complete overhaul or a replacement at this time?
ANSWER : This is a typical problem you are describing. I would recommend you change the belts, this will resolve the “hard to push” and most likely resove your issues. based on the s/n given you maching was made on sept 2004.
